Meredith Vieira has an estimated net worth of $40 million. Meredith joined NBC News' Today as co-anchor in September 2006. She eventually became the host of 160 out of the 175 annual episodes of Who Wants to be a Millionaire. Meredith spent nine years as a moderator of ABC morning chat-fest The View.
On April 2006, Meredith became the co-anchor of Today after the announcement of Katie Couric that she will leave the show to become an anchor of the CBS Evening News. She eventually became the host of her daytime talk show, The Meredith Vieira Show that was produced by NBC Universal Television Distribution. Last May 2018, Vieira became the co-host of the Royal Wedding Watch with Matt Baker. It was PBS's weeklong coverage of Prince Harry and Meghan Markle's wedding.
